Paddling For Camp Sweyolakan
Maybe we really can go home again. Cathie Wilson, former Camp Fire Girl and retired schoolteacher, is planning on doing just that and she’ll be paddling all the way.
On Sept. 8, Wilson and several other women - all
of them in their 60s - will be making a 104-mile canoe trip around Lake Coeur d’Alene as part of a Paddlefest fundraiser to benefit Camp Fire Camp Sweyolakan. They’re planning on taking 10 days to complete the journey. “We’re very excited - we think it’s going to be a huge adventure,” Wilson said. “We opted to do the whole lake. “Kathy Davis was the person who came up with the idea, and she, Margie Hames and I are kind of the main committee. We have others we call the ‘Goldens’ and they’re women we’ve all known for 50 years who, like us, have been campers and counselors at Camp Sweyolakan.” Wilson said Paddlefest hopes to raise enough to ensure the camp will be still be there for future generations/
